Vancouver, British Columbia & New York, New York--(Newsfile Corp. -
September 26, 2016) - Graphene Energy Storage Devices Corp. (GESD), 40%
owned by Lomiko Technologies, a 100% owned subsidiary of Lomiko Metals Inc.
(TSXV: LMR) (OTC: LMRMF) (FSE: DH8B) ('Lomiko'), is pleased to announce the
successful completion of a development project undertaken jointly with the
Research Foundation of Stony Brook University (SBU) will result in new
patent filings. The SBU team lead by Dr. Samuilov discovered a novel method
for assembly of high-voltage Supercapacitor units. The SBU team assembled
and tested a 10 V Supercapacitor energy storage unit, thus proving
feasibility of the high-voltage design. This development opens avenue for
new low-cost energy storage products. Currently, GESD is working on
scale-up of the technology and an in-field evaluation of the energy storage
unit.

Supercapacitors are promising energy storage devices. Due to their fast charge-discharge characteristics, low equivalent series resistance, long cycle life, wide operating temperatures, supercapacitors are finding application in transportation, industrial and grid energy storage. There is rapidly growing demand for capacitive energy storage systems with high power and energy densities. However, individual supercapacitor units have very low stand-off voltage, < 3 V. In order to increase the operation voltage to a practical level, > 3 V, the EDLCs are connected in series stacks. The EDLCs need to be interconnected and balanced with an electronic circuit, which results in a bulky and expensive energy storage system.
The GESD-SBU team demonstrated design and implementation of a sealed high-voltage EDLCs energy storage unit. The unit is internally balanced, there is no need for an external circuit. The electrode is very cost-effective nano-carbon composite either of a commercial carbon or of graphene platelets with carbon nanotubes. The nano-carbon electrode materials were used for deposition and assembly of a working prototype of an internally balanced high-voltage energy storage unit. The bench-top prototype unit, tested up to 10 V, exhibited good discharge characteristics and charge retention. This development enables new compact energy storage solutions for grid and vehicular applications.
About Graphene ESD
Graphene ESD is developing energy storage based on graphene platelets. High surface area and outstanding electrical conductivity of graphene enable devices with a unique combination of fast charge/discharge and large stored energy. Our devices utilize graphene platelets manufactured from high-quality natural graphite by a low-cost scalable process.? Graphene ESD is 40% owned by Lomiko Metals Inc.
